Saudi Pharmaceutical Industries & Medical Appliances  (SAU:2070) ROA % Explanation

ROA % measures the rate of return on the total assets (shareholder equity plus liabilities). It measures a firm's efficiency at generating profits from shareholders' equity plus its liabilities. ROA % shows how well a company uses what it has to generate earnings. ROA %s can vary drastically across industries. Therefore, ROA % should not be used to compare companies in different industries. For retailers, a ROA % of higher than 5% is expected. For example, Wal-Mart (WMT) has a ROA % of about 8% as of 2012. For banks, ROA % is close to their interest spread. A bank’s ROA % is typically well under 2%.

Similar to ROE, ROA % is affected by profit margins and asset turnover. This can be seen from the Du Pont Formula:

Be Aware

Like ROE, ROA % is calculated with only 12 months data. Fluctuations in the company's earnings or business cycles can affect the ratio drastically. It is important to look at the ratio from a long term perspective. ROA % can be affected by events such as stock buyback or issuance, and by goodwill, a company's tax rate and its interest payment. ROA % may not reflect the true earning power of the assets. A more accurate measurement is ROC % (ROC).

Many analysts argue the higher return the better. Buffett states that really high ROA % may indicate vulnerability in the durability of the competitive advantage.

E.g. Raising $43b to take on KO is impossible, but $1.7b to take on Moody's is. Although Moody's ROA % and underlying economics is far superior to Coca Cola, the durability is far weaker because of lower entry cost.

Saudi Pharmaceutical Industries & Medical Appliances ROA % Calculation

Saudi Pharmaceutical Industries & Medical Appliances's annualized ROA % for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as:

ROA %=Net Income (A: Dec. 2025 )/( (Total Assets (A: Dec. 2024 )+Total Assets (A: Dec. 2025 ))/ count )
=184.363/( (4319.348+4367.751)/ 2 )
=184.363/4343.5495
=4.24 %

Saudi Pharmaceutical Industries & Medical Appliances's annualized ROA % for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as:

ROA %=Net Income (Q: Mar. 2026 )/( (Total Assets (Q: Dec. 2025 )+Total Assets (Q: Mar. 2026 ))/ count )
=260.288/( (4367.751+4270.413)/ 2 )
=260.288/4319.082
=6.03 %

Saudi Pharmaceutical Industries & Medical Appliances Business Description

Address King Abdul Aziz Road, Industrial City of Al-Qassim, Buraidah, SAU
Saudi Pharmaceutical Industries & Medical Appliances Corp is involved in the manufacturing of basic chemical substances and products; medicines for human use, including cosmetics; pharmaceutical production and wholesale and retail of medicines and related products; development and marketing of medicinal and pharmaceutical products; research and development in medical science activities; operating and maintaining the healthcare facilities and any investments in related industries. The segments of the company are Pharmaceutical Manufacturing, Trading and Distribution services, and Healthcare Services, out of which the company derives maximum revenue from the Pharmaceutical Manufacturing segment. Its geographical segments are Saudi Arabia, Egypt, the Middle East, Morocco, and Algeria.
